news 2026/3/28 11:33:49

YashanDB数据库的高效数据压缩与存储技术.

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
YashanDB数据库的高效数据压缩与存储技术.

YashanDB是一个高效的数据库系统,强调数据的压缩和存储技术。尽管目前还没有广泛的官方资料,但一般来说,类似数据库所采用的高效数据压缩与存储技术可以包括以下几种策略:

1. 列式存储:YashanDB可能采用列式存储格式而非行式存储。列式存储可以使相同类型的数据相邻存放,从而提高压缩效率,特别是在进行聚合查询和分析时。

2. 数据压缩算法:使用高效的数据压缩算法(如LZ、Zlib、Snappy等),来减少存储空间的占用,同时保持读取速度。压缩算法应在读取性能与压缩比之间找到平衡。

3. 数据分区与分片:通过将数据分区或分片,以便在负载均衡和查询性能上获得更好的效果。在某些情况下,这也可以帮助减少每个分区/分片的物理存储需求。

4. 动态数据编码:采用动态数据编码策略,如字典编码、位图索引等,可以减少重复数据的存储需求,尤其在数据中存在大量冗余信息的情况下。

5. 增量更新:支持增量更新而不是全量更新,减少了重复存储和写入操作,进而提高存储效率。

6. 异构数据类型支持:优化存储不同数据类型的方法,比如对于文本、数字、日期的数据,使用不同的存储方式,以更加有效地利用空间。

7. 内存与磁盘优化:使用内存映射文件和其他内存优化技术,提升数据的访问速度,同时在磁盘上使用高效存储格式。

8. 压缩索引:对索引也进行压缩,减少索引在存储上的开销,同时提升查询效率。

总体来说,YashanDB的高效数据压缩与存储技术可能结合了上述多种技术,以实现高性能与高效存储的最佳平衡。对于具体的实现细节,建议参考相关的技术文档或论文。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/3/21 3:57:46

YashanDB数据库的构建流程与要点解析

在现代信息系统中,数据库技术面对的普遍挑战包括性能瓶颈、高并发访问管理、数据一致性保障与系统高可用性等。随着业务复杂度和数据量的持续增长,构建一套高效、可靠且灵活的数据库系统显得尤为重要。YashanDB作为一款具备多样部署形式及丰富存储引擎支…

作者头像 李华
网站建设 2026/3/23 9:51:04

发那科机器人CRM52A与CRM52B接口实战配置指南

发那科机器人CRM52A与CRM52B接口实战配置指南 【免费下载链接】发那科机器人CRM52ACRM52B接口说明 发那科机器人CRM52A、CRM52B接口说明 项目地址: https://gitcode.com/Open-source-documentation-tutorial/71d54 快速上手:如何正确连接机器人接口 5分钟完…

作者头像 李华
网站建设 2026/3/27 15:15:25

Wan2.2-Animate-14B:当AI遇见动画,重新定义角色创作边界

Wan2.2-Animate-14B:当AI遇见动画,重新定义角色创作边界 【免费下载链接】Wan2.2-Animate-14B 项目地址: https://ai.gitcode.com/hf_mirrors/Wan-AI/Wan2.2-Animate-14B 你是否曾经想象过,仅凭一张静态角色图片和一段参考视频&#…

作者头像 李华
网站建设 2026/3/26 19:01:18

45、Python Socket编程:深入解析与实践

Python Socket编程:深入解析与实践 1. 协程与线程服务器响应时间对比 在某些测试环境下,基于协程的服务器平均响应时间表现优于基于线程的服务器。例如,在一台双核2 GHz的MacBook上,对1000个请求进行测量,基于协程的服务器平均响应时间约为1ms,而基于线程的服务器则为5…

作者头像 李华
网站建设 2026/3/25 14:44:11

AI SQL生成终极指南:5分钟学会自然语言转SQL查询

AI SQL生成终极指南:5分钟学会自然语言转SQL查询 【免费下载链接】dify 一个开源助手API和GPT的替代品。Dify.AI 是一个大型语言模型(LLM)应用开发平台。它整合了后端即服务(Backend as a Service)和LLMOps的概念&…

作者头像 李华
网站建设 2026/3/24 11:02:32

【多线程】多线程中的安全问题

目录 一、体会线程安全问题 二、线程安全的概念 三、线程安全问题的原因 四、解决线程安全问题的方法 4.1 synchronized 关键字 一、体会线程安全问题 当我们编写一个多线程程序,要求两个线程对同一个变量(共享变量)进行修改&#xff0…

作者头像 李华